SIGNING UP AT INTERNETTRASH.COM
STEP 1
Send an email
To: [EMAIL PROTECTED]
Subject: New User
In the body of the message, insert this line
Password: <your-password>
where <your-password> is a word which you will not forget!
The response from InternetTrash.com is usually rapid. Please
read it carefully - it contains the InternetTrash terms of
service.
STEP 2
Reply to the message from InternetTrash.com. Make sure that the
subject header contains your ticket number. The message body
should be
Password: <your-password>
... and nothing else. Do not append a signature.
The response will confirm that you have successfully signed up
with InternetTrash.com.
Trouble-Shooting
~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
It is very unlikely that you will get any problems during the
simple sign-up process. However if something goes wrong, check
that you have not sent your messages in HTML or multi-part
format. If you did - try again using plain text format. If a
problem persists, please report it to this list (specifying your
email program and version).

SUBMITTING A PAGE TO INTERNETTRASH.COM
The next thing to do is submit your first home page file. The
name of the file must be index.htm or index.html, and it must,
of course, be in HTML format.
You should send InternetTrash three further items of information
about your home page ...
1. An alias.
This is optional, but very useful. For example, suppose your
name is Fred Nurk and your email address is
[EMAIL PROTECTED] Your default home
page URL is
http:[EMAIL PROTECTED]/
which is not what you want.
By setting an alias, you can simplify your URL, and make it
independent of your email address. So if you set your alias
to frednurk, your URL can be
http://www.netnormal.com/users/frednurk/.
The alias may contain only alphanumeric characters. Use
lower-case characters. Some people have reported problems
with aliases containg upper-case characters.
2. A category.
It is essential to choose a category from the InternetTrash
list. By default, your category is 'people.newusers', but you
must change it to something else - InternetTrash will delete
your account if you don't. The full list of categories is
long, tedious, and of doubtful significance. Sun Zoom Spark
recommends that you set your category to 'people.normal', and
leave it at that.
3. A title.
Optional -- but you will definitely want to provide one. The
title is a short text string which describes your web site.
Alias, category and title may be changed at any time.
Here are Sun Zoom Spark's current settings:
alias: websitebyemail
category: people.normal
title: Tutorial on creating an Internet presence by email-only methods
STEP 3
Send an email
To: [EMAIL PROTECTED]
Subject: <anything>
In the body of the message, insert these lines
password: <your-password>
alias: <your-alias>
category: <your-category>
title: <your-title>
Your index page must be a MIME attachment to the email message.
This is the point at which errors are most likely to occur. If
the attachment is not encoded exactly as InternetTrash expects,
it will not be recognised -- and you will get back a message
saying no attachment was found.
Fortunately, the default MIME encoding of most email programs
works. The only exception I have come across (so far) is
Pegasus.
If you are a Pegasus user, do this ...
* Click on the Encoding drop-down list.
* Change the method from 'Mailer Decides' to 'Basic MIME'.
MS Outlook Express users, do this ...
* Click the 'Tools' menu.
* Pick 'Options', then the 'Send' tab.
* In the 'Mail text settings' section, click the 'Plain text
settings' button.
* Set the message format to 'MIME' and the encoding to 'none'.
The response from InternetTrash is usually rapid. It will tell
you everything that has happened.

SUBMITTING MORE FILES TO INTERNETTRASH.COM
Your InternetTrash web site exists from the moment you submit
your first index page.
You can add further HTML pages and other files (eg: images) in
exactly the same way.
If you want to replace an existing file, just submit the new
version. You don't have to delete the old one first.
You can send as many attachments as you wish in one email. If
you run into problems with multiple attachments, try sending one
MIME type with each email -- for example, all HTML pages
together, then a separate email for all gif image attachments.
You will probably find it helpful to keep copies of all emails
you send and receive from Internettrash.
................................................................
DELETING FILES FROM INTERNETTRASH.COM
To delete a file from your InternetTrash site, send an mail to
InternetTrash in the usual way. Include your password, then add
this line ...
delete <filename>

LINKING TO YOUR INTERNETTRASH WEB SITE
Fortunately, you do not have to use a 'trash' URL. These
alternatives are available to you.
http://members.netnormal.com/<your-alias>
http://members.netordinary.com/<your-alias>
http://www.netnormal.com/users/<your-alias>
http://www.netordinary.com/users/<your-alias>
